Zovi · Official Statement
Düsseldorf, June 2026
Zovi, the AI-powered white-label app platform for aesthetic clinics in the DACH region, announces the closing of a Pre-Seed financing round of €1.2 million.
The round is led by Salford Ventures GmbH from Düsseldorf as lead investor, contributing €750,000. Closing is planned for June 2026. The round is currently in its final phase.
Fresh capital will primarily flow into three areas: expanding AI infrastructure, developing the proprietary patient data engine, and the targeted transition from the SMB segment (one to two locations) into the enterprise market with clinic groups of five or more locations.

The Strategic Timing
Over the past months, Zovi has systematically run A/B tests with clinics of varying sizes. The result: the platform accumulates structured purchase-intent signals such as booking behaviour, treatment preferences, price sensitivity, and churn patterns. This depth of data far exceeds what standard CRM systems deliver, making the transition to the enterprise market strategically compelling at precisely the right moment.
The Path to Enterprise Expansion
During the seed phase, Zovi demonstrated that clinics with one to two locations achieve measurable revenue increases within three weeks. Enterprise customers with five to thirty locations benefit disproportionately: the AI detects cross-location patterns, coordinates capacity, and automatically reallocates marketing budgets to high-revenue locations and treatments. This competitive advantage cannot be replicated manually.
AI as the Core Asset
Unlike competitors that market AI as an add-on, the Zovi model is fundamentally data-centric. Every patient interaction, booking, app usage, push campaign response rate, and Klarna usage, feeds back into a proprietary model that calculates purchase probabilities, optimal communication timing, and treatment recommendations. As the data set grows, this advantage becomes more defensible and harder to replicate.
